Understanding the Duality of Grief

This chapter explores the dual process model of bereavement, presenting a more nuanced perspective on grief compared to traditional theories. It examines the oscillation between active grieving and the necessity of rebuilding life after a significant loss, along with the societal pressures complicating this journey. Through personal anecdotes and critiques of past models, the chapter highlights the intricate emotional landscape individuals navigate while coping with abandonment and loss.
